Network stack refactor
This introduces CNetAddr and CService, respectively wrapping an (IPv6) IP address and an IP+port combination. This functionality used to be part of CAddress, which also contains network flags and connection attempt information. These extra fields are however not always necessary. These classes, along with logic for creating connections and doing name lookups, are moved to netbase.{h,cpp}, which does not depend on headers.h. Furthermore, CNetAddr is mostly IPv6-ready, though IPv6 functionality is not yet enabled for the application itself.
